Abstract

Device intended to avoid lifting rabbetted (rebated) false-ceiling panels during the installation by screwing of the top rail of removable partitions. Device intended to eliminate, by blocking-off, the acoustic bridges due to the rabbets of the false-ceiling panels. Device manufactured from non-crosslinked closed-cell polyethylene foam or made of semi-rigid and rigid (hard) PVC, of cross-section equal to that of the rabbets of the false-ceiling panels of length equal to the thickness of the removable partition rails. The device according to the invention finds its application in the fitting of removable partitions placed under rabbetted-panel false ceilings.

ISOPHONIC ANTI-RISING HOLD
The subject of the present invention is an isophonic anti-lifting wedge, intended for use in the building industry, in particular for the mounting of false ceilings made of mineral fiber or plaster, the panels of which are laminated, as well as during the installation of partitions. removable to constitute, for example offices, or exhibition halls.

This groove allows the wedge to slide on the spacers or carriers, the assembly resting on the edge angles to maintain between the spacers to the carriers at the bottom of the rebates of the false ceiling panels. This embodiment is further characterized in that the body of the cal e is in semi-rigid PVC and the sides of the groove in hard PVC. In this variant, the shim can be obtained by extrusion in the form of a profiled tape which can be wound, which can be cut by cutting with a "cutter" on the site, allowing great ease of use, especially during angular connections. .

It therefore becomes anti-lifting wedge; placed as described above, it constitutes an isophonic wedge eliminating the sound bridge due to the rebates of the false ceiling panels. It is compressed between the partition rail, the false ceiling panels and the underside of the bearing profile where the clamping screw is fixed.
